Visit Us
Our shul is located at 168 Adams Street, in the Nonantum section of Newton MA.
We have a proud history of welcoming visitors in the Boston area. If you would like to visit our shul for Shabbat, please email our President, president@adamsstreet.org or our Rabbi, rabbi@adamsstreet.org so that Shabbat hospitality can be arranged.
We are also located just a short walk from the Crowne Plaza Newton, though please be advised that the most direct route from the hotel to the shul is not in the Eruv – please speak to the Rabbi if you would like Eruv-friendly directions to the shul.
